Indirect Kalman Filtering Based Attitude Estimation for Low-Cost Attitude and Heading Reference Systems

In this paper, a computational efficient attitude estimation method is proposed for the low-cost attitude and heading reference systems. In the proposed method, the velocity and position provided by the Global Positioning System and inertial sensors outputs are first used to construct the vector observations. With the constructed vector observations, an error equations based filtering model is established using the Euler angles as the attitude parameterization. If the attitude has been well initialized, the established model can reduce to a linear state-space model, which enables the application of standard Kalman filtering. For the established attitude estimation model, an indirect Kalman filter is detailedly designed. Car-mounted filed test results demonstrate that the proposed method possesses superiority over the existing methods with consideration of both accuracy and efficiency.

[1]  Robert B. McGhee,et al.  An extended Kalman filter for quaternion-based orientation estimation using MARG sensors , 2001, Proceedings 2001 IEEE/RSJ International Conference on Intelligent Robots and Systems. Expanding the Societal Role of Robotics in the the Next Millennium (Cat. No.01CH37180).

[2]  Gaurav S. Sukhatme,et al.  A tale of two helicopters , 2003, Proceedings 2003 I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S 2003) (Cat. No.03CH37453).

[3]  John Weston,et al.  Strapdown Inertial Navigation Technology, Second Edition , 2005 .

[4]  D. Titterton,et al.  Strapdown inertial navigation technology - 2nd edition - [Book review] , 2005, IEEE Aerospace and Electronic Systems Magazine.

[5]  John L. Crassidis Sigma-point Kalman filtering for integrated GPS and inertial navigation , 2006 .

[6]  Robert E. Mahony,et al.  Nonlinear Complementary Filters on the Special Orthogonal Group , 2008, IEEE Transactions on Automatic Control.

[7]  Mark Euston,et al.  A complementary filter for attitude estimation of a fixed-wing UAV , 2008, 2008 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[8]  Otmar Loffeld,et al.  INS/GPS Tightly-coupled Integration using Adaptive Unscented Particle Filter , 2010 .

[9]  Young Soo Suh Orientation Estimation Using a Quaternion-Based Indirect Kalman Filter With Adaptive Estimation of External Acceleration , 2010, IEEE Transactions on Instrumentation and Measurement.

[10]  Fang Jiancheng,et al.  Study on Innovation Adaptive EKF for In-Flight Alignment of Airborne POS , 2011, IEEE Transactions on Instrumentation and Measurement.

[11]  Sebastian Madgwick,et al.  Estimation of IMU and MARG orientation using a gradient descent algorithm , 2011, 2011 IEEE International Conference on Rehabilitation Robotics.

[12]  Otmar Loffeld,et al.  Tightly-coupled INS/GPS using Quaternion-based Unscented Kalman filter , 2011 .

[13]  Noureddine Manamanni,et al.  A Nonlinear Filtering Approach for the Attitude and Dynamic Body Acceleration Estimation Based on Inertial and Magnetic Sensors: Bio-Logging Application , 2011, IEEE Sensors Journal.

[14]  Fang Jiancheng,et al.  Quaternion-Optimization-Based In-Flight Alignment Approach for Airborne POS , 2012 .

[15]  P. Groves Principles of GNSS, Inertial, and Multisensor Integrated Navigation Systems, Second Edition , 2013 .

[16]  Hongguang Ma,et al.  Improving Accuracy of the Vehicle Attitude Estimation for Low-Cost INS/GPS Integration Aided by the GPS-Measured Course Angle , 2013, IEEE Transactions on Intelligent Transportation Systems.

[17]  Ya Tian,et al.  An Adaptive-Gain Complementary Filter for Real-Time Human Motion Tracking With MARG Sensors in Free-Living Environments , 2013,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[18]  Yuanxin Wu,et al.  Velocity/Position Integration Formula Part I: Application to In-Flight Coarse Alignment , 2012, IEEE Transactions on Aerospace and Electronic Systems.

[19]  Hongguang Ma,et al.  Low-Cost Antenna Attitude Estimation by Fusing Inertial Sensing and Two-Antenna GPS for Vehicle-Mounted Satcom-on-the-Move , 2013, IEEE Trans. Veh. Technol..

[20]  Yuanxin Wu,et al.  A New Technique for INS/GNSS Attitude and Parameter Estimation Using Online Optimization , 2014, IEEE Transactions on Signal Processing.

[21]  Noureddine Manamanni,et al.  Complementary Observer for Body Segments Motion Capturing by Inertial and Magnetic Sensors , 2014, IEEE/ASME Transactions on Mechatronics.

[22]  Baiqing Hu,et al.  Modified Unscented Quaternion Estimator Based on Quaternion Averaging , 2014 .

[23]  Ya Tian,et al.  Accurate Human Navigation Using Wearable Monocular Visual and Inertial Sensors , 2014, IEEE Transactions on Instrumentation and Measurement.

[24]  Jiancheng Fang,et al.  A Modified Nonlinear Two-Filter Smoothing for High-Precision Airborne Integrated GPS and Inertial Navigation , 2015, IEEE Transactions on Instrumentation and Measurement.

[25]  Jwu-Sheng Hu,et al.  A Robust Orientation Estimation Algorithm Using MARG Sensors , 2015, IEEE Transactions on Instrumentation and Measurement.

[26]  Lubin Chang,et al.  Initial Alignment by Attitude Estimation for Strapdown Inertial Navigation Systems , 2015, IEEE Transactions on Instrumentation and Measurement.

[27]  Yang Li,et al.  Backtracking Integration for Fast Attitude Determination-Based Initial Alignment , 2015, IEEE Transactions on Instrumentation and Measurement.

[28]  S. M. N. Arosha Senanayake,et al.  A Multisensor Integration-Based Complementary Tool for Monitoring Recovery Progress of Anterior Cruciate Ligament-Reconstructed Subjects , 2015, IEEE/ASME Transactions on Mechatronics.

[29]  Hassen Fourati,et al.  Fast Complementary Filter for Attitude Estimation Using Low-Cost MARG Sensors , 2016, IEEE Sensors Journal.

[30]  Quan Pan,et al.  Whole-Body Pose Estimation in Human Bicycle Riding Using a Small Set of Wearable Sensors , 2016, IEEE/ASME Transactions on Mechatronics.

[31]  F. Qin,et al.  Pseudo Open-Loop Unscented Quaternion Estimator for Attitude Estimation , 2016, IEEE Sensors Journal.

[32]  Yang Li,et al.  Comparison of direct navigation mode and indirect navigation mode for integrated SINS/GPS , 2016 .

[33]  Jouni Mattila,et al.  Linear Accelerometers and Rate Gyros for Rotary Joint Angle Estimation of Heavy-Duty Mobile Manipulators Using Forward Kinematic Modeling , 2016, IEEE/ASME Transactions on Mechatronics.

[34]  A. Makni,et al.  Energy-Aware Adaptive Attitude Estimation Under External Acceleration for Pedestrian Navigation , 2016, IEEE/ASME Transactions on Mechatronics.

[35]  Baiqing Hu,et al.  Marginalized Unscented Quaternion Estimator for Integrated INS/GPS , 2016 .

[36]  Lubin Chang,et al.  Initial Alignment for a Doppler Velocity Log-Aided Strapdown Inertial Navigation System With Limited Information , 2017, IEEE/ASME Transactions on Mechatronics.